Group 1 - The successful test of the first-stage propulsion system of the Lijian-2 liquid launch vehicle marks a significant milestone in the development phase, validating key technologies and laying a solid foundation for the maiden flight of the Light Boat cargo spacecraft [1][3] - The propulsion system test is the most complex and challenging ground test in the rocket development process, ensuring the success of the rocket's first flight [3] - The test verified the coordination and compatibility of the booster delivery system with the engine system, as well as the correctness of interfaces among propulsion, structure, avionics, and launch support systems [3][5] Group 2 - The test was conducted at the Zhongke Aerospace Liquid Propulsion System Test Center, which has been fully completed and passed the test assessment, marking it as a leading large-scale liquid propulsion system test base in China [5][8] - The test center is capable of testing 200-ton liquid rocket engines and 400-ton propulsion systems, crucial for the development of key technologies for commercial rocket recovery [5][8] - The center is part of the 2023 Guangdong Province key projects, benefiting from strong government support in terms of policies and resources [5][7] Group 3 - The Zhongke Aerospace Liquid Propulsion System Test Center is the only facility in China with both liquid engine testing and rocket propulsion system testing capabilities, aiming to support global aerospace advancements [8] - Upcoming facilities, including the launch site for the Lijian-2 and a multifunctional factory for solid and liquid rockets, will significantly shorten the rocket launch preparation cycle and enhance operational efficiency [8] - The Lijian-2 is expected to play a crucial role in large-scale satellite constellation launches and low-cost cargo transport to the Chinese space station, contributing to the global aerospace transportation technology development [9]
